The definition of cabbage

5 Definitions of: cabbage

    1. noun, Also called: cole any of various cultivated varieties of the plant Brassica oleracea capitata, typically having a short thick stalk and a large head of green or reddish edible leaves: family Brassicaceae (crucifers). See also brassica, savoy. Compare skunk cabbage, Chinese cabbage
    2. noun, wild cabbage a European plant, Brassica oleracea, with broad leaves and a long spike of yellow flowers: the plant from which the cabbages, cauliflower, broccoli, and Brussels sprout have been bred
    3. noun, a) the head of a cabbage b) the edible leaf bud of the cabbage palm
    4. noun, a dull or unimaginative person
    5. noun, informal, offensive a person who has no mental faculties and is dependent on others for his or her subsistence

    1. noun, slang snippets of cloth appropriated by a tailor from a customer's material
    2. verb, slang to steal; pilfer
